Social protection expenditure on disability by benefits - % of GDP

The data relate to social benefits in the disability function expressed as the percentage of gross domestic product (GDP). Social benefits consist of transfers, in cash or in kind, by social protection schemes to households and individuals to relieve them of the burden of a defined set of risks or needs. The disability function covers income maintenance and support in cash or kind (except health care) in connection with the inability of persons with physical or mental disabilities to engage in economic and social activities. The data source is the European system of integrated social protection statistics (ESSPROS).
